irresonant

ˌɪrɪˈsɒnənt

Definitions

1. adjective

not resonating; lacking resonance

“The musician was disappointed that her instrument sounded irresonant in the empty concert hall.”

2. adjective

not giving an echo; lacking reverberation

“The room’s acoustics were poor, making the sound seem irresonant.”

3. noun

a sound that does not resonate or reverberate

“The engineer studied the characteristics of the irresonant sound in the recording studio.”
